~The U-16 is based on a submarine operated by the German Federal Navy. The sub features a real static diving system utilizing a vertical movement motor which controls a flood tank. As the tank floods, the boat starts to sink under its own weight; it surfaces using the same method. The result is that the model can "hover" (remain stationary) in the water. Excellent maneuverability is obtained by the stern thruster combined with the relatively short hull - the model is shorter than scale. The drive battery can be charged quickly and easily, as the switch socket doubles as the charge socket. The two red searchlights glow when the boat is running, making the model look truly realistic. As the submarine is so small, it can easily be operated in the bath or an aquarium.

Quick-build kit with moulded hull, deck and superstructure.Product informationThe Moonraker was completed in 1992 and its top speed of 124 km/h makes it the fastest mega-yacht in the world at present. The boat s owner, John Staluppi, had previously held the record with his yacht ]OCTOPUSSY (99 km/hr). Staluppi entrusted the layout and design of the new vessel to Frank Mulder, whose Dutch studio ]Mulder Design specialises in high-quality motor yachts. The yacht was built at the Ulstein Elkefjord Marine yard, which is part of the ]Norship consortium of Norwegian dockyards. The Moonraker cost more then 15 million DM to build, and was originally designed to be fitted with three MTU diesel engines: two 16-V 396 T8 94's, each rated at 3480 BHP outboard, in conjunction with two steer able KaMeWa jet units, and a central 1200 BHP 12-V 183 TE 92 combined with a booster jet. However, tank testing showed that this combination would only produce a top speed of about 85 km/h. The centre diesel engine was then replaced by a Textron Lycoming TF-40 gas turbine, rated at 4600 BHP. Total engine power is thus 11,560 BHP, and the boat achieved a speed of 124 km/h during sea trials off Norway.

The Blue Riband trophy was inaugurated in 1933 by the Englishman Harold Holes for the fastest Atlantic crossing by a passenger ship. In 1952 it was awarded to the ocean-going steamship United States, which traversed the Atlantic in 82 hours and 40 minutes, and that proved to be the last time it was awarded. To this day the trophy stands in Long Island Naval Museum. In 1986 the English aviation industrialist Richard Branson crossed the Atlantic in a new record time of 80 hours and 31 minutes in his 21.95 m long Virgin Atlantic Challenger. However, the Americans refused him the trophy, as the Virgin was not a passenger vessel, had been refueled en rout, and was not in regular line service. In response Branson inaugurated a new cup: the Virgin Atlantic Trophy, which is awarded to the vessel which crosses the Atlantic the fastest by any means. In subsequent years repeated attempts have been made to notch up the fastest Atlantic crossing, and this was the aim behind the Azimuth Atlantic Challenger, which was built in Italy. The 27 m long aluminum boat was designed by the well-known car stylist Pininfarina and built at the Benetti yard in Viaregio, which belongs to the Azimuth group of companies. The boat is fitted with four 18-cylinder CRM engines producing a total of 6000 kW, cou-pled to two RIVA-Calzoni jet systems. The plan was to complete the crossing without a refueling stop at an average speed of over 40 knots. In the Summer of 1988 the AZIMUTH set off, together with the American Tom Gentry in his GENTRY EAGLE, which started at almost the same time. After about 1500 nautical miles bad weather forced both boats to give up the attempt. The magazine Schiffsmodell published full details of the AZIMUT ATLANTIC CHALLENGER in issue 12/90. Our model was designed using original drawings, and is drawn to a scale of 1:20. It is completely true to scale. Like the full-size the model is powered by two water-jets. The model is steered via the control jets which deflect the water stream. This technology produces a model which is great accuracy. Fitted with the water jet reversing mechanism the boat can even be run backwards without reversing the motors. At around half- throttle the reverse shrouds can be lowered from the transmitter to the point where the model stops dead. If a rudder command is now given the model rotates on the spot. Fitted with two SPEED 700 BB TURBO electric motors and low-cost lead/acid batteries running times of up to 20 minutes are possible. For higher speeds ULTRA motors and NC cells can be fitted instead; this is left up to the modeler's discretion and experience. The GRP hull is also quite strong enough to take an internal combustion motor if preferred.

4 channels. Quick-build kit with GRP hull.Product informationIn 1992/1993 the DETLEF HEGEMANN ROLAND dockyard collaborated with the DEUTSCHE INDUSTRIE-WERKE GmbH to design and build two tugs for the Italian Shipping Company TITO NERI RIMORCHIATORI based at Livorno.
The ships are of identical design and were assigned the names TITO NERI and ALGERINA NERI. They currently rate amongst the most modern ocean-going and harbour assistance tugs in the world. Their towing equipment consists of a combination of winches on the after deck and foredeck. Each winch is driven by a hydraulic motor and has a tractive power of 15 t. The tugs are also equipped with a powerful fire-fighting system and a fire self-protection system. The maneuverability required for these vessels intended tasks is provided by two Schottel drive systems and a bow thruster. Total engine power of 2x2000 BHP provides a forward thrust of 55t, and the maximum running speed is 12.5 kn. Our semi-scale model of the TlTO NERl is designed to a scale of 1:33, and is based on documents supplied by the dockyard and the shipping company. Needs Further Items To Complete ~As the prototype for our model of the German S-100 class torpedo boat we selected the S-204. This boat operated in the North Sea as part of the fourth torpedo boat squadron from 1944 to 1945. The special design of these vessels made them capable of 42 kn (78 km / hr) even in heavy seas, and this was an amazing performance for the time.
